双重化配置继电保护的压力闭锁电源问题分析

随着电力网络结构的进一步扩大,220 kV电压等级电网成为目前电力网络的主网架。文中就220 kV及以上电压等级保护双重化配置实施过程中出现的第1组控制电源故障导致2组控制回路都不能完成跳闸任务的问题进行了分析讨论,提出并实施了改进措施。结果表明,改造后的方案完全满足设备运行的各种操作要求,保证了电力系统及压力闭锁回路电源的运行可靠性。

Analysis on Power Supply of Pressure Locking Circuit Used in Double Protection

With the further expansion of the power network, 220 kV network becomes the main power grid network. It occurs that two tripping circuit cannot act due to the first control power failure in 220 kV and higher voltage level networks with double protection. It is analyzed and the measure for improvement is given. The results show that the schemes can meet the requirements of equipment operation and guarantee the operation reliability of power system and power supply of pressure locking circuit.
